Ticket: Calendar sync conflict in Plumwick Scheduler. When a meeting is edited in the Harborview client while offline, the sync job creates a duplicate event instead of merging, and both copies fire reminders. Repro is reliable on the staging tenant. If you're new: check the conflict-resolver logs first, not the API gateway. The affected build can be identified by the trace token below.

session token of kagup-hahaf = htk3_2b8

**Handover — Typeface vendoring for the Selwick release.** Marta, before you cut the release: the vendored Quillmore font bundle now lives in the assets vault rather than the repo, since the licence terms forbid public mirrors. I've verified checksums against the foundry's manifest and pinned the versions in the lockfile. You'll need to unseal the vault once to stage the bundle; the recovery passphrase is written below.

recovery phrase for hadup-fawep: framir-kaswyn-jorael

Handover: SQL linting for the Corvid warehouse repo. Rules live in the sqlcheck config at repo root — uppercase keywords, no SELECT *, mandatory table aliases, and a 120-char line cap. CI blocks merges on violations; there's no override flag, so tell users to fix rather than bypass. Exceptions for legacy migration files are listed in the allowlist; don't add to it without review. Support can triage false positives but shouldn't change rules. The person who approves rule changes is named below.

account owner for yahof-yawif: Aldael Eliael

## Step 4: Enable the new bulk-edit path

Quick one for sync: AdminGrid's bulk edits now go through the Ledgewick queue instead of inline writes, so big selections won't lock the table anymore. Heads up that undo only covers the last batch for now — Priya's working on history. Flip the feature flag per tenant, not globally, until we've soaked it a week. Set your tenant to the following values.

deployment values, tawif-kageg:
zorael:
  log_level: debug
  metrics_host: metrics.zorael.qorvelsys.internal
  pin: 3988
  pool_size: 32